Advanced Certificate in Advocacy Skills: UK Career Outlook
Career Role | Description |
---|---|
Advocacy Officer (Charity Sector) | Championing vulnerable groups, policy influencing, fundraising, report writing. High demand for strong communication and interpersonal skills. |
Legal Advocate (Family Law) | Representing clients in court, legal research, case preparation. Requires strong legal knowledge and advocacy expertise. |
Public Affairs Consultant (Government Relations) | Lobbying government officials, developing policy recommendations, stakeholder engagement. Strong political awareness and networking skills essential. |
Patient Advocate (Healthcare) | Supporting patients' rights, navigating healthcare systems, resolving disputes. Empathy and knowledge of healthcare regulations crucial. |
